Originally founded under the name of Glen Gordon, The Balvenie is the second distillery built by William Grant (after Glenfiddich). When the Balvenie distillery was built in 1892, it was outfitted with second hand stills from the Lagavulin and Glen Albyn distilleries. This was one of the first distilleries to introduce a ‘finished’ single malt with the launch of 'Double Wood' in 1993, which was first aged in ex-Bourbon casks before being given a short period of secondary maturation in ex-sherry - a practice that is now commonplace in the industry.
